2006~2008年医院感染病原菌分布及耐药性分析  被引量:24

Antimicrobial Resistance Analysis and Microbial Distribution in Xi′an Region 2006-2008

摘  要:目的分析2006-2008年临床感染病原菌的分布及耐药性变化,为临床合理用药提供依据。方法药敏试验采用K—B法,wHONET5.4软件进行数据统计分析。结果排在前3位的革兰阳性球菌分别是金黄色葡萄球菌、粪肠球菌、屎肠球菌,其中敏感率保持〉98.0%抗菌药物为利奈唑胺、万古霉素和替考拉宁,而其他常用抗菌药物敏感率%50.0%;其中耐甲氧西林金黄色葡萄球菌(MRsA)的分离率分别为60.0%、61.2%和65.2%;排在前3位的肠杆菌科细菌主要为大肠埃希菌、肺炎克雷伯菌、产酸克雷伯菌,对亚胺培南敏感率最高,产超广谱β-内酰胺酶(ESBLs)的大肠埃希菌和肺炎克雷伯菌3年分别为49.1%、51.2%、58.2%和46.6%、60.0%、67.9%;非发酵菌排在前3位的分别为铜绿假单胞菌、鲍氏不动杆菌、洋葱伯克霍尔德菌,抗菌药物敏感率最高的为头孢哌酮/舒巴坦,多药耐药菌(MDR)的分离率均〉50.0%。结论万古霉素、替考拉宁、利奈唑胺对革兰阳性球菌始终保持高活性;碳青酶烯类仍然是肠杆菌科细菌活性最高的药物;多药耐药铜绿假单胞菌和鲍氏不动杆菌有逐年增加的趋势;MRSA、ESBLs的分离率逐年增加,值得关注。OBJECTIVE To investigate the antimicrobial resistance and microbial distribution of our hospital locafed in Xi'an in 2006-2008. METHODS Microbial sensitivity tests were determined by K-B disk diffusion method and data analyzed by WHONETS. 4. RESULTS The top three clinical isolates of Gram-positive cocci were Staphylococcus aureus, Enterococcus faecalis and E. faeciurn during the three years. Linezolid, vancomycin and teicoplanin were the most active agents, the susceptibility to other commonly antibiotics was lower than 50. 0%. The prevalence of MRSA during the three years was 60. 0%, 61. 2% and 65. 2%, respectively. The top three of Enterobacteriaceae bacteria were Eschorichia coli, Klebsiella pneumoniae and K. Oxitoca. Imipenem was the most active agent against Enterobacteriaceae. The prevalence of ESBLs of E. coli and Klebsiella in three years were 49.1%, 51.2% and 58. 2% and 46.6%, 60.0% and 67.9%, respectively. The top three nonfermenters were Pseudomonas aeruginosa, Acinetobacter baumannii and Burkholderia cepacia. The most active agent was cefoperazone/sulbactam. The prevalence of multi-drug resistance (MDR) was 50. 0%. CONCLUSIONS Vancomycin, teicoplanin and linezolid remain high activity against Gram-positive cocci. Carbapenams against Enterobacteriaceae remain high activity. There is an increasing trend of multi-resistant A. baumanni and P. aeruginosa. Increasing of MRS and ESBLs must bring a great concern.
